Ibrahim Mahama Promises Additional Financial Support for Black Stars

Accra: Ghanaian businessman Ibrahim Mahama has pledged extra financial backing for the Black Stars as the team prepares for their pivotal World Cup match against Croatia on June 27, 2026. Mahama, the founder of Engineers and Planners, visited the team's camp to express his support and confidence in the players and coaching staff.

According to Ghana Web, Mahama commended the team for their performances and shared his initial hesitation to fulfill a previous financial pledge. He stated that he wanted to see improved performances before fully committing his support. Now, feeling assured by the team's progress, he is eager to provide the promised funds.

Reflecting on his history with Ghanaian football, Mahama recalled attending the 2010 World Cup in South Africa, which he found disappointing, leading him to distance himself from the sport for a time. He credits his renewed interest in football to his family's enthusiasm, particularly his son's influence.

Mahama also expressed his admiration for head coach Carlos Queiroz, acknowledging the coach's ability to unify and strengthen the team in a short period. He promised the players a special bonus, separate from government incentives, as motivation to maintain their high level of performance.

He concluded by urging the Black Stars to make Ghana proud in their upcoming match, as anticipation builds around the team's World Cup journey.
